The Texan’s Wager by Jodi Thomas

When three woman appear at the Sheriff’s office confessing to the murder of a man that can’t be found, what is a sheriff to do? So he raffles them off to any man who can pay the fine with the understanding that the man will marry them.  The Texan’s Wager by Jodi Thomas is the first in the The Wife Lottery series and tells the story of Bailee, sent off by her father to cross the plains and never return, Bailee is the practical one and finds herself married to Carter McKoy, a stranger.

Carter doesn’t like strangers and surprises himself when he enters his name for the wife lottery. When he takes Bailee home he is surprised at how well she fills the silence of his life but he finds it hard to say anything to her.  Bailee invites strangers into the house, causing Carter to worry about sharing everything with her. But when Carter is needed to communicate with the small child who is the only witness still alive from a train robbery, Carter and Bailee will need to pull together to combat the danger that threatens their very lives.

I love The Wife Lottery series but especially Bailee’s story. Bailee’s practicality and willingness to do what needs to be done is great but underneath she hides a vulnerability and a desire to be wanted forever.  Carter’s character breaks my heart and just makes me want to give him a big hug.  Carter, having almost starved as a child, rations his food like he will never have enough and the scene where she serves his entire ration of bread to a guest and Carter almost cries as he watches the bread disappear is incredible in its ability to make you feel all Carter’s feelings.  Jodi’s characters are sympathetic and entertaining.  The three woman are all so different, Bailee the practical one, Lacy the woman-child who speaks her mind and Sarah, the broken angel.  There is also a fourth book that is the story of Two-bits, the child who helps the three out of their danger and her Ranger, Dalton. I highley recommend the entire series.
